Celebrate Contemporary Dance with Annual Concert Featuring Students, Alumni & Guest Artists

Join the Contemporary Dance Area For An Evening of Uplifting and Inspiring Dance Performances

BYU’s Department of Dance will host its annual Contemporary Dance in Concert on February 15–17 in the Richards Building (RB) Dance Performance Theatre. This performance celebrates the best of the contemporary dance area at BYU and will feature pieces choreographed and performed by dance majors, Contemporary Dance Theatre, dancEnsemble, Kinnect and alumni.

This year, the performance includes guest artists from Wasatch Contemporary Dance Company and Rhythm ‘N Soul Collective. Wasatch Contemporary Dance Company is directed by BYU alum Jessica Wilcox Heaton. Rhythm ‘N Soul Collective is a new student group that promotes belonging and speaks out against racism through cultural dance.
